Recap of where we stand with 4 announcements to go.
2019
1. Eliah Drinkwitz- HC / OC
2. Shawn Clark- AHC / OL
3. DJ Smith- Defensive Assistant
4. Justin Watts- Offensive Assistant
5. Ken Dorsey- Quarterbacks
6. Erik Link- Special Teams
7. Greg Gasparato- Defensive Assistant
8. ?
9. ?
10. ?
11. ?
